Introduction of Senior Care Options
As individuals age, they commonly deal with a range of challenges that require different types of care, bring about a varied range of senior care choices available. These choices range from independent living areas, where seniors preserve freedom while appreciating a helpful environment, to assisted living centers that provide aid with day-to-day tasks. For those needing a lot more extensive support, nursing homes use 24-hour treatment. Memory care units specialize in providing to people with mental deterioration or Alzheimer's. Hospice care concentrates on end-of-life comfort and support for both patients and families. Each option is developed to resolve particular demands, ensuring that senior citizens get proper degrees helpful while promoting their self-respect and top quality of life.
At Home Support Solutions
At home support solutions supply a useful option for senior citizens who want to age in area while getting essential assistance. These services include a series of support alternatives, consisting of individual care, friendship, and home tasks. Educated caretakers can aid senior citizens with day-to-day tasks such as bathing, clothing, dish preparation, and medicine management, advertising freedom and enhancing lifestyle. In addition, in-home support can be tailored to individual demands, permitting flexible organizing and varying levels of care. This individualized strategy not just fosters a sense of security however additionally lessens the stress and anxiety linked with moving to a facility. By picking in-home support services, seniors can keep their regimens and stay in acquainted environments while receiving the assistance they require.
Aided Living Facilities
While many senior citizens favor to age in location, helped living centers offer an organized atmosphere that satisfies those who need more extensive support. These centers offer a balance between freedom and aid, enabling locals to keep their individual regimens while accessing essential services. Typically, assisted living includes help with daily activities such as bathing, dressing, and medication administration. Locals can delight in public dining, social activities, and transport services, fostering a sense of area and involvement. Additionally, aided living facilities often feature various holiday accommodations, from personal homes to common rooms, permitting customized living scenarios. By integrating security, social interaction, and assistance, these centers work as a practical alternative for elders looking for an extra enhancing way of living.
Nursing Houses and Skilled Care
Nursing homes and skilled care facilities provide essential clinical support for seniors that call for much more extensive assistance than what is supplied in assisted living atmospheres. These centers are outfitted with skilled medical care professionals, including nurses and rehabilitation specialists, who satisfy people with chronic illnesses, disabilities, or healing demands. Homeowners profit from 24-hour guidance, personalized care strategies, and accessibility to medical equipment. Assisted living facility often feature a structured atmosphere that advertises security and social interaction. Furthermore, knowledgeable care facilities might supply specific services such as physical therapy, job-related treatment, and medicine management. This level of care is essential for elders who need continuous clinical attention, ensuring they receive the assistance essential to keep their health and wellness and lifestyle.

What Is the Ordinary Cost of In-Home Senior Care Providers?
The typical cost of in-home senior care solutions typically ranges from $20 to $40 per hour, relying on the degree of care called for and geographic place, with monthly expenses averaging in between $3,000 and $7,000. (The Sanctuary Senior Care)

What Legal Documents Are Needed for Senior Care Choices?
Lawful files required for senior care decisions typically include a power of attorney, health care proxy, living will, and advancement instructions. These records guarantee that the senior's medical care choices and economic issues are valued and managed properly.
